I'll start with some images from a roll of Kentmere 100 that I processed and scanned earlier in the week. Camera was Minolta SRT SCII. This was one of the last SRT models made. This model did not have CLC metering, but instead had a single CDS cell in the finder. Lens noted in caption.

Thank you Rick. Yes, Kentmere 100 is capable of yielding very pleasant results. As Mike says, it is cheaper than FP4 up here. Also available in 24 Exp. suiting my level of activity which, does not justify the 100 ft. Rolls. In comparison with FP4+, it might be just a little less in both contrast & development response.
